New Hawaii Franchises Defy Gloomy Economic Forecasts

At 21 and 23, childhood friends Erica Miyabara and Kelly Hiraki own a frozen yogurt shop that already is set to expand with a second location after barely a month in business.

The friends bought the Hawaii franchise rights to Menchie's Frozen Yogurt, a California concept that launched this year and has shops open or set to open in eight states.

Their expansion plans come despite the slowing economy and tightened credit markets that have made business growth more challenging.
